This volume describes modern approaches for the detection and analysis of inositol phosphates from various biological, clinical, and environmental samples. Chapters focus on methods to study enzymes that modify inositol signals, chemical biology of inositol phosphates, and methods to synthesize and purify inositol phosphates and their analogs. Written in the highly successful Methods in Molecular Biology series format, chapters include introductions to their respective topics, lists of the necessary materials and reagents, step-by-step, readily reproducible laboratory protocols, and tips on troubleshooting and avoiding known pitfalls. Authoritative and cutting-edge, Inositol Phosphates: Methods and Protocol aims to ensure successful results in the further study of this vital field. |
